136 /**
137  * Wraps pm_runtime_get_sync() in a refcount, so that we can reliably
138  * get the pm_runtime refcount to 0 in vc4_reset().
139  */
140 int
141 vc4_v3d_pm_get(struct vc4_dev *vc4)
142 {
143         mutex_lock(&vc4->power_lock);
144         if (vc4->power_refcount++ == 0) {
145                 int ret = pm_runtime_get_sync(&vc4->v3d->pdev->dev);
146
147                 if (ret < 0) {
148                         vc4->power_refcount--;
149                         mutex_unlock(&vc4->power_lock);
150                         return ret;
151                 }
152         }
153         mutex_unlock(&vc4->power_lock);
154
155         return 0;
156 }
157
158 void
159 vc4_v3d_pm_put(struct vc4_dev *vc4)
160 {
161         mutex_lock(&vc4->power_lock);
162         if (--vc4->power_refcount == 0) {
163                 pm_runtime_mark_last_busy(&vc4->v3d->pdev->dev);
164                 pm_runtime_put_autosuspend(&vc4->v3d->pdev->dev);
165         }
166         mutex_unlock(&vc4->power_lock);
167 }

219 /**
220  * bin_bo_alloc() - allocates the memory that will be used for
221  * tile binning.
222  *
223  * The binner has a limitation that the addresses in the tile state
224  * buffer that point into the tile alloc buffer or binner overflow
225  * memory only have 28 bits (256MB), and the top 4 on the bus for
226  * tile alloc references end up coming from the tile state buffer's
227  * address.
228  *
229  * To work around this, we allocate a single large buffer while V3D is
230  * in use, make sure that it has the top 4 bits constant across its
231  * entire extent, and then put the tile state, tile alloc, and binner
232  * overflow memory inside that buffer.
233  *
234  * This creates a limitation where we may not be able to execute a job
235  * if it doesn't fit within the buffer that we allocated up front.
236  * However, it turns out that 16MB is "enough for anybody", and
237  * real-world applications run into allocation failures from the
238  * overall CMA pool before they make scenes complicated enough to run
239  * out of bin space.
240  */
241 static int bin_bo_alloc(struct vc4_dev *vc4)
242 {
243         struct vc4_v3d *v3d = vc4->v3d;
244         uint32_t size = 16 * 1024 * 1024;
245         int ret = 0;
246         struct list_head list;
247
248         if (!v3d)
249                 return -ENODEV;
250
251         /* We may need to try allocating more than once to get a BO
252          * that doesn't cross 256MB.  Track the ones we've allocated
253          * that failed so far, so that we can free them when we've got
254          * one that succeeded (if we freed them right away, our next
255          * allocation would probably be the same chunk of memory).
256          */
257         INIT_LIST_HEAD(&list);
258
259         while (true) {
260                 struct vc4_bo *bo = vc4_bo_create(vc4->dev, size, true,
261                                                   VC4_BO_TYPE_BIN);
262
263                 if (IS_ERR(bo)) {
264                         ret = PTR_ERR(bo);
265
266                         dev_err(&v3d->pdev->dev,
267                                 "Failed to allocate memory for tile binning: "
268                                 "%d. You may need to enable CMA or give it "
269                                 "more memory.",
270                                 ret);
271                         break;
272                 }
273
274                 /* Check if this BO won't trigger the addressing bug. */
275                 if ((bo->base.paddr & 0xf0000000) ==
276                     ((bo->base.paddr + bo->base.base.size - 1) & 0xf0000000)) {
277                         vc4->bin_bo = bo;
278
279                         /* Set up for allocating 512KB chunks of
280                          * binner memory.  The biggest allocation we
281                          * need to do is for the initial tile alloc +
282                          * tile state buffer.  We can render to a
283                          * maximum of ((2048*2048) / (32*32) = 4096
284                          * tiles in a frame (until we do floating
285                          * point rendering, at which point it would be
286                          * 8192).  Tile state is 48b/tile (rounded to
287                          * a page), and tile alloc is 32b/tile
288                          * (rounded to a page), plus a page of extra,
289                          * for a total of 320kb for our worst-case.
290                          * We choose 512kb so that it divides evenly
291                          * into our 16MB, and the rest of the 512kb
292                          * will be used as storage for the overflow
293                          * from the initial 32b CL per bin.
294                          */
295                         vc4->bin_alloc_size = 512 * 1024;
296                         vc4->bin_alloc_used = 0;
297                         vc4->bin_alloc_overflow = 0;
298                         WARN_ON_ONCE(sizeof(vc4->bin_alloc_used) * 8 !=
299                                      bo->base.base.size / vc4->bin_alloc_size);
300
301                         kref_init(&vc4->bin_bo_kref);
302
303                         /* Enable the out-of-memory interrupt to set our
304                          * newly-allocated binner BO, potentially from an
305                          * already-pending-but-masked interrupt.
306                          */
307                         V3D_WRITE(V3D_INTENA, V3D_INT_OUTOMEM);
308
309                         break;
310                 }
311
312                 /* Put it on the list to free later, and try again. */
313                 list_add(&bo->unref_head, &list);
314         }
315
316         /* Free all the BOs we allocated but didn't choose. */
317         while (!list_empty(&list)) {
318                 struct vc4_bo *bo = list_last_entry(&list,
319                                                     struct vc4_bo, unref_head);
320
321                 list_del(&bo->unref_head);
322                 drm_gem_object_put_unlocked(&bo->base.base);
323         }
324
325         return ret;
326 }
